A leading fulfillment operations company in Milton Keynes is seeking an Area Manager to lead a team in their Fulfillment Center. This role involves overseeing key logistics operations, ensuring smooth workflows, and fostering a motivated team of associates.
The ideal candidate will possess a bachelor's degree in a relevant field and have proven experience in team management and project execution. This position offers an opportunity to shape the future of customer service and advance within a dynamic environment.

How to prepare for a job interview at Amazon Jobs
✨Know Your Logistics Inside Out
Make sure you brush up on key logistics operations and the specific challenges faced in fulfillment centres. Being able to discuss industry trends and how they impact workflows will show that you're not just familiar with the role, but genuinely passionate about it.
✨Showcase Your Team Management Skills
Prepare examples of how you've successfully led teams in the past. Think about specific situations where you motivated your team or resolved conflicts. This will demonstrate your ability to foster a positive work environment, which is crucial for this role.
✨Be Ready to Discuss Project Execution
Have a few projects in mind that you can talk about in detail. Focus on your role, the challenges you faced, and the outcomes. This will highlight your experience in project execution and your problem-solving skills, both of which are essential for an Area Manager.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
Prepare thoughtful questions about the company's future plans and how the Area Manager role fits into those goals. This shows that you're not only interested in the position but also in contributing to the company's success and growth.
